The City Breathes (a poem)

July 3, 2020July 2, 2020Nick Pipitone1 Comment

Why does this city feel like a living thing?

It’s like the people teeming from buildings are all

part of an organism, and the endless concrete breathes

and coughs up dust that suspends in hot air.
